Big turnout for Friday 5
Nearly 350 runners completed Sudbury Joggers’ sole home event of the season, their leg of the popular Friday 5 Series, with the host club having a podium finisher in the overall senior race.
The event, believed to be the first time Sudbury have hosted a round of the series, served as the launch race of the parkland weekly six-series race, sponsored by the East of England Co-OP.
It also took on extra significance for competitors as it doubled up as one of 10 races that runners can participate in for the Suffolk County Athletics Association Suffolk Grand Prix Series.
Sudbury Joggers also held a Juniors’ race on the same evening that was 2km long and for those runners that were aged under 15.
Both started and finished in Great Cornard with the seniors five-mile race having a total of 343 finishers with 37 of those being from Sudbury Joggers. The junior race saw 70 children cross the line.
Coming first in the senior race was Tom Adams from Ipswich Harriers in a time of 28 minutes and 10 seconds, followed closely by Ermeas Afewerki of Colchester Harriers AC a second later.
In third place was the host club’s own Kieran Hayles, who completed the five-mile course in 28.16.
Coming first for their age groups for Sudbury Joggers, along with Hayles, was Peter Davy.
Andrew Buck, Jackie Hann and Cathy Beard each came in third for their age groups (see results & fixtures below for full club results on the night).
As well as the 37 runners taking part in the Friday race, the club also had a massive turnout from other members as they marshalled, made cakes to raise money for charity and cheered on runners as they went around the course.
